The CLAW regulations set the action limit for blood lead for a female
of reproductive capacity at 25 ug/dl and the suspension limit at 30
ug/dl. Therefore this worker should be removed from sources of
lead exposure regardless of being symptomatic or not. Working
practices within the factory need to be considered as does other
possible forms of toxic substance exposure.
